Default Make a kheer!

Hello C B I,
As Vidya has suggested, first powder all assorted sweets in mixi - need not be fine - now add COLD MILK & liquidise to blend - thickness can be more or less according to your liking - Don't heat it at all - serve chilled. This is done in our houses after Deepavali, when assorted sweets are left.

Default Depends on each recipe.

Dear Seetha,
This varies with recipes. If you are making Indian sweets etc, you can double all ingredients.
For cakes, pizzas etc the baking powder, yeast etc should not be doubled - but about 1 1/2 times should be ok.
